Understanding Welded Wire Panels
Welded wire panels are constructed by welding vertical and horizontal wires together at regular intervals, creating a grid-like pattern. The term “16%” refers to the spacing between the wires, which is typically 16 inches apart. This spacing provides a robust structure while allowing for flexibility in various configurations. The panels are available in different sizes and thicknesses, catering to diverse requirements.
Agricultural Applications
One of the most significant uses of 16% welded wire panels is in agriculture. Farmers often utilize these panels for livestock containment and protection. The strong wire construction ensures that animals are safely enclosed while preventing them from escaping or getting injured. Additionally, these panels are effective in creating boundary fences for larger grazing areas, ensuring that livestock remain safe from predators.
Beyond containment, welded wire panels serve as excellent trellis supports for climbing plants in gardens and farms. The sturdy mesh allows plants to grow upward, maximizing space and sunlight exposure—essential for plant health and productivity. Vegetable growers, in particular, appreciate the structural support that these panels provide for squash, cucumbers, and other vine crops.
Residential Uses
In residential settings, 16% welded wire panels are often employed to create decorative fencing and garden enclosures. Homeowners can use these panels to design unique fencing solutions that enhance the aesthetics of their property while providing security and visibility. The panels can be easily customized to fit specific dimensions, making them a versatile choice for various landscaping projects.
Moreover, these panels are frequently used for creating raised garden beds. By securing the panels around the perimeter, gardeners can create an enclosed space that prevents pests from accessing the plants while maintaining good drainage and airflow.
Industrial and Commercial Applications
In the industrial realm, welded wire panels find numerous applications due to their strength and rigidity. They are commonly used in warehouses and factories to create protective barriers around equipment and work areas. This not only enhances safety by preventing unauthorized access but also helps in organizing space efficiently.
Retailers also leverage welded wire panels for merchandising displays and storage solutions. The panels can be used to create shelving systems that hold products securely while allowing customers to view them easily. With the addition of wheels, these panels can be made mobile, providing flexibility in store layouts.
